Definition and Purpose of the Brazil Visa Application
The application for a Brazil visa online is a digital process that facilitates the submission of required information for obtaining a visa to enter Brazil. This streamlined option allows applicants to electronically complete and submit their forms, reducing the need for in-person visits to consulates. This method is particularly beneficial for applicants who prefer handling documentation online due to its efficiency and accessibility. The electronic submission captures essential details such as travel purpose, duration of stay, and personal information, which are necessary for the Brazilian authorities to process the visa request.
Steps to Complete the Brazil Visa Application Online
-
Access the Application Portal: Start by navigating to the official website designated for Brazilian visa applications. Ensure that you are on a legitimate and secure platform, as this will protect your personal information.
-
Choose Your Visa Type: Select the type of visa that matches your reason for visiting Brazil, such as tourism, business, or transit. Each category has specific requirements and guidelines.
-
Fill Out Personal Information: Provide accurate details, including your full name, date of birth, nationality, and passport information. All fields must be completed as any omissions could delay processing.
-
Upload Required Documents: Attach digital copies of necessary documents, such as your passport photograph page and a recent passport-sized photo. Ensure that all uploaded files meet the specified format and size requirements.
-
Review and Submit the Application: Double-check all the information for accuracy before submitting. Once reviewed, submit the application and make note of any reference numbers or receipts provided.
-
Pay the Visa Fee: Complete the required fee payment through the online portal. Keep a copy of the payment confirmation for your records.
-
Wait for Confirmation: After submission, you will receive confirmation of receipt. Processing times may vary, so check the official guidelines for estimated timelines.

Key Elements of the Online Visa Application Form
- Personal Identification Information: Details including full legal name, nationality, and passport number.
- Travel Details: Proposed dates of entry and exit from Brazil, intended destinations within Brazil, and accommodation details.
- Supporting Documentation: Scanned copies of passport, passport photo, and supporting documents such as proof of financial means or itinerary.
Required Documents for the Online Application Process
To successfully apply for a Brazil visa online, ensure you have the following documents ready:
- Valid Passport: The passport must be valid for at least six months from the date of entry into Brazil.
- Digital Passport Photo: A recent photograph that meets size and format specifications.
- Itineraries and Confirmations: Proof of travel plans, such as flight and hotel bookings or a letter of invitation if the visit is for business.
- Payment Proof: Confirmation of the visa fee payment.
Form Submission and Approval Process
Once your visa form and all accompanying documents are submitted:
- Processing: The consulate or embassy will review the application.
- Approval Notification: Notification of visa approval will be sent via email.
- Visa Issuance: Receive your electronic visa, which must be printed and presented upon arrival in Brazil.
Applicants should remain aware of differences in processing times based on nationality and specific consulate procedures. It is advisable to apply well in advance of travel to avoid complications from any unforeseen delays.
